Materials Used in Modern Jerseys
Talking about materials, modern football jerseys are made from some seriously advanced fabrics. Brands like Nike, Adidas, and Puma use lightweight, moisture-wicking materials that help keep players cool and dry during intense matches. And when it comes to adding those penalty spot designs, they use techniques like sublimation printing to make sure the colors stay vibrant wash after wash.
It’s not just about looking good – it’s about performing well. And that’s what makes these jerseys so special. They’re not just pieces of clothing; they’re high-tech gear designed to give players an edge on the field.

How to Choose the Perfect Penalty Spot Jersey
If you’re thinking about getting your hands on a "point de penalty maillot," here are a few tips to help you choose the right one. First, consider the team you support. Are you looking for an official match jersey or a replica? Match jerseys are lighter and more breathable, but they can be a bit pricey. Replicas, on the other hand, are more affordable and great for casual wear.
Next, think about the design. Do you want something bold and eye-catching, or are you more into subtle, understated designs? There’s no right or wrong answer – it all comes down to personal preference. And don’t forget to check the size chart! Nothing ruins the jersey-wearing experience like getting the wrong size.
